The methyl donor S-adenosylmethionine prevents liver hypoxia and dysregulation of mitochondrial bioenergetic function in a rat model of alcohol-induced fatty liver disease

Rats were fed control and alcohol diets±S-Adenosylmethionine (SAM) for 5 weeks.

SAM prevented alcohol-induced liver hypoxia.

SAM normalized mitochondrial respiration in alcohol-fed rats.

SAM normalized sensitivity to undergo the mitochondrial permeability transition in alcohol-fed rats.

SAM normalized nitric oxide-mediated respiratory inhibition in alcohol-fed rats.
